It opened as being a museum in 1793: The Louvre officially turned a museum during the French Revolution. The federal government seized royal collections and opened them to the general public, selling the thought of art for everybody.

The Louvre transitioned from the fortress to some museum by a combination of structural alterations, royal patronage, in addition to a shift in cultural aim. The Louvre initially served as being a fortress from the late 12th century. King Philip II crafted the construction as a defensive fortress versus probable invasions. After some time, it underwent expansions, transforming its purpose from the military stronghold into a royal palace.
